Thanks to the well-known Dutch violinist Willem Noske (1918 1995), a great advocate of thoseDutch composers who have been unjustly forgotten, several works from Dutch composers datingfrom around 1840 1930 have been assessed as works of international quality. This includes thethree sonatas of Schlegel, van Eijken, and Brandts Buys, which are recorded on this CD. PianistRen Rakier, who performed and worked with Willem Noske for several years, and violinist Bobvan der Ent, met at the Dutch Music Institute during the presentation of Willem Noske s biography.
